After 20 years without incident with QR skewers, my new Cube Attain GTC has through axles. I was putting it back together after a clean this afternoon and had the rear wheel off for the first time, and managed to insert the through axle into the wrong side, and cross threaded both the axle and the mech hanger.
Am I right in thinking the mech hanger can be changed, and that I have not screwed my new bike's frame?
